Cat Ba Island has three main beaches, all within 2km of Cat Ba Town on the southern tip of the island. None are the dramatic white sand beaches of Phu Quoc or the south - they are rocky-edged bay beaches with generally calm, swimmable water.
Cat Co 1 (Bãi Cát Cò 1)
The largest of the three Cat Co beaches and closest to Cat Ba Town (15-minute walk via the coastal path). A crescent of sand with beach bars and sunbed hire. The most developed of the three beaches - good facilities but also the most crowded in peak season.
Swimming: Good. Calm water. Sunbed hire ₫50,000–100,000 ($2–4).
Cat Co 2
Immediately adjacent to Cat Co 1. Slightly smaller and quieter. Some resort development on the hillside above. The path between Cat Co 1 and Cat Co 2 takes 5 minutes.
Swimming: Good. Similar conditions to Cat Co 1.
Cat Co 3 (the best option)
The furthest from town (25–30 minutes walk or short xe om ride) and the most attractive. Less development, cleaner sand, clearer water. Cat Co 3 requires walking through a hotel resort to access - the path goes through but access is free for beach visitors. The extra distance filters out most of the casual day-visit crowd.
Swimming: Good. The cleanest water of the three. Best time: Morning before the sun is directly overhead.
Cat Co beaches at a glance
| Beach | Distance from town | Facilities | Crowds | Best for |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Cat Co 1 | 15 min walk | Sunbeds, snacks, beach bars | High in peak season | Convenience, easy access |
| Cat Co 2 | 20 min walk | Minimal | Moderate | Slightly quieter alternative |
| Cat Co 3 | 25–30 min walk | Few | Low–moderate | Best water, least crowded |
Ben Beo Fishing Harbour
Not a beach but worth including. Ben Beo, on the eastern side of Cat Ba Town, is a working fishing harbour - boats, nets drying, fish markets in the early morning. A 15-minute walk from the town centre. Not for swimming but for genuine local fishing village atmosphere.
Water quality
Cat Ba’s water is noticeably cleaner than the main Ha Long Bay near Ha Long City. The island is set back from the port facilities. The Cat Co beaches are swimmable and the water is generally clear - better than the average Vietnamese beach resort. The best clear-water swimming in the Ha Long Bay area is in Lan Ha Bay rather than at the Cat Co beaches, but for a quick swim from town, Cat Co 3 is excellent.
What to bring
Sunscreen, water, and a towel - facilities at the beaches are limited beyond sunbeds and a small snack stall. There are no lifeguards. Swimming beyond the marked buoys is not recommended.
Eating near the beaches
The coastal path between Cat Ba Town and Cat Co 1 has a couple of small seafood restaurants. Fresh fish and squid grilled at ₫120,000–250,000 ($4.80–10) per person as of 2026. At Cat Co 1 beach itself, snack stalls sell coconuts (₫15,000–20,000 / $0.60–0.80), grilled corn, and bottled water. For a proper meal, return to Cat Ba Town - the harbour-front restaurants serve bo bit tet (Vietnamese steak) and fresh seafood at ₫80,000–200,000 ($3.20–8) per dish.
Best time to visit the Cat Ba beaches
April to June: The best beach weather - dry, warm, not yet the peak crowds of July–August. Water is calm and visibility is good for swimming.
July and August: Peak domestic tourism season. Cat Co 1 and 2 are very crowded on weekends. Cat Co 3 remains manageable due to the extra walk. Accommodation prices rise significantly.
October to March: The weather turns cool (16–22°C in winter). Swimming is less pleasant but the island is quiet. Cat Co 3 is practically empty.
Getting between the beaches
All three Cat Co beaches connect by the same coastal path - Cat Co 1 to Cat Co 2 is 5 minutes on foot; Cat Co 2 to Cat Co 3 is 15–20 minutes. The path is well-maintained but has some steps and uneven sections. Motorbike taxis from Cat Ba Town to Cat Co 3 cost ₫20,000–30,000 ($0.80–1.20) as of 2026.
